Good engineering design for a membrane water treatment plant requires the application of materials and corrosion engineering, sound water chemistry, hydraulics, pollution control, chemical handling, and a sprinkling of fairy dust. Most importantly, a successful, properly applied membrane water treatment plant requires knowledge of the technology. The overall system concepts must be given overriding consideration. The four system concepts discussed are: feed water source and pretreatment (surface water and well water), the membrane process (including recovery, finished water quality, water temperature, energy cost, and level of pretreatment), and post treatment.
